Confirmed fixed with 326.01 drivers (windows 8.1 preview drivers)


Edit: I knew this would happen as soon as I posted... There is (sometimes) a colour skew artifact in the small picture in the 'Selected Item - Tracking' window, otherwise it looks fine.

Did not experience any problems with Nvidia drivers and EVE until two days ago when I installed 320.49, this seems to have upset things with GPU's running way hotter than normal, reverted to 314 and temps dropped back to what I would expect them to be running several clients over three screens.

I just wonder if Nvidia are trying to get to much out of there drivers without really checking them through.
